Causes for Systemic Lupus Erythematosus
It is a complex disorder that occurs due to various independent factors and processes. Viruses, ultraviolet rays, inherited genes and drugs are believed to be some causes of systemic lupus erythematosus. Recent research claims that the failure of the key enzymes to dispose of dying cells is also responsible for the progress of the disease.
